A drug identification number (DIN) is a computer-generated eight-digit number assigned by Health Canada to a drug product prior to being marketed in Canada. It uniquely identifies all drug products sold in a dosage form in Canada and is located on the label of prescription and over-the-counter drug products that have been evaluated and authorized for sale in Canada. 4, record 1, English, - drug%20identification%20number
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 OBS
A DIN uniquely identifies the following product characteristics: manufacturer; product name; active ingredient(s); strength(s) of active ingredient(s); pharmaceutical form; route of administration. 4, record 1, English, - drug%20identification%20number
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 2 OBS
DIN number: The expression "DIN number" is redundant because the letter "N" stands for "number." 5, record 1, English, - drug%20identification%20number

Le numéro d'identification d'une drogue (DIN) est un numéro de huit chiffres généré par un ordinateur qui est attribué [à un médicament] par Santé Canada avant [sa commercialisation] au Canada. Le DIN est unique et sert à identifier tous les médicaments vendus dans une forme posologique. Il est inscrit sur l'étiquette d'un médicament de prescription ou d'un médicament sans ordonnance qui ont été évalués et approuvés pour la vente au Canada. 4, record 1, French, - num%C3%A9ro%20d%27identification%20du%20m%C3%A9dicament
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 OBS
DIN : L'abréviation «DIN» provient du terme anglais «Drug Identification Number». Elle est d'usage courant en français et, étant donné qu'elle désigne un numéro, elle prend le genre masculin même lorsqu'elle est associée aux termes «identification numérique de médicament» et «identification numérique de drogue». 6, record 1, French, - num%C3%A9ro%20d%27identification%20du%20m%C3%A9dicament
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 2 OBS
numéro d'identification de drogue; identification numérique de drogue : Le terme «drogue» peut désigner un médicament uniquement dans le contexte de la Loi sur les aliments et drogues et de son application. 6, record 1, French, - num%C3%A9ro%20d%27identification%20du%20m%C3%A9dicament
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 3 OBS
numéro DIN : L'expression «numéro DIN» est redondante, étant donné que le «N» de l'abréviation «DIN» renvoie au mot anglais «number» qui signifie numéro. 6, record 1, French, - num%C3%A9ro%20d%27identification%20du%20m%C3%A9dicament
